Output 2d8bde1128be942f3512c3e31d3b8d4ecac6757a0148ef7720ac582d5c3b6cd9:0

value
2116920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fff52b1de5f0b1aad43128238a1af690c7b0ee2 OP_EQUAL
address
3LeofQbDy3nH2mQdZg3pEvvYmu4nsFTUhb
transaction
2d8bde1128be942f3512c3e31d3b8d4ecac6757a0148ef7720ac582d5c3b6cd9
confirmations
399156
spent
true